STM32发展势头良好,学习难度适中,其学习方法是有规律可循的。接下来,我会详细阐述STM32的学习关键点,助你避免走弯路,快速掌握知识。
开发资料优势
STM32设计得相当周到,其数据手册大部分内容都是中文。许多同学选择不购买相关书籍,而是直接阅读用户手册来学习,这样也能顺利入门。借助中文资料的帮助,按照手册的指导在开发板上进行操作和测试,你会发现,原来开发STM32并没有想象中那么困难。
入门软件安装
拿到开发板后,首先需要安装J-Link和MDK(keil)调试工具。这是学习的基础,按照教程进行操作,可以减少不少安装上的困扰,使你的学习过程更加顺利。
学习初阶感受
刚开始学习STM32时,得经历一个摸索阶段。遇到调试时语法不懂的情况,可以换种说法或者直接注释。遇到难以理解的步骤,不必过分纠结,可以暂时跳过,或者查阅资料,这样能更快提升学习效果。
文档获取途径
STM32处理器在国内市场表现良好,推广效果显著。有闲暇的同学可以访问指定网站下载相关文档,了解更多信息。不过,对于固件库,部分人认为它可能会影响代码执行效率。不过,阅读《STM32固件库使用手册》的前几章是必要的,同时也要熟悉一些常用的库函数。
上手外设学习
这里所说的“上手”是指学会运用STM32的常见外设。若你有充足的时间,可以设定目标,争取尽快独立完成简单的开发任务。你可以从查看示例程序开始,尝试对其进行修改以适应自己的需求,同时,你还可以通过开发板附带的光盘中的HEX文件来查看程序的运行效果。
调试能力提升
熟悉调试软件及GPIO口编程调试流程后,你便能在遇到烧写HEX文件时迅速识别并处理问题,这反映出你对STM32的掌握程度。随后,持续深入的学习将使你的调试技能更加精湛。
想要精通STM32,你是否有心在实践中学以致用?若觉得这篇文章对你有帮助,不妨点个赞,并将它推荐给同样在STM32学习路上的人。同时,欢迎在评论区提出你的学习疑问。